Concrete Foundation Repair in West Orange, NJ
Concrete foundation repair services address issues related to the structural integrity of a building’s base. These services typically cover projects such as addressing cracks, settling, shifting, or uneven surfaces that can compromise the stability of residential properties. Homeowners often seek foundation repairs to prevent further damage, maintain safety, and protect the value of their property. Before requesting repairs,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the damage, the causes behind foundation issues, and the options available for stabilization or reinforcement.
Understanding the scope of foundation repair projects is essential for property owners considering this service. Common concerns include visible cracks in walls or floors, doors or windows that no longer function properly, and signs of shifting or sinking. It’s important to evaluate whether the damage is superficial or indicates a more serious problem that requires professional intervention. Proper assessment can help determine the most suitable repair approach, whether it involves underpinning, piering, or other stabilization methods, to ensure long-term stability and safety of the property.

Common Concrete Foundation Repair Jobs
Cracked or shifting foundation - repairs stabilize the structure and prevent further damage.
Uneven flooring or walls - addressing foundation issues can restore level surfaces inside the property.
Basement leaks or water intrusion - foundation repair helps eliminate common sources of basement moisture problems.
Foundation settling or sinking - methods are used to lift and reinforce the foundation for stability.
Structural cracks or damage - sealing and reinforcement options help maintain the integrity of the building.
Frost heave or soil movement - repairs mitigate effects of soil shifts that impact the foundation’s stability.
Concrete Foundation Repair Questions
What signs indicate a need for foundation repair? Vis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, and doors or windows that stick may signal foundation issues.
What types of foundation problems can be repaired? Common issues include settling, cracking, and shifting foundations caused by soil movement or moisture changes.
How is foundation damage typically repaired? Repairs often involve underpinning, piering, or stabilization to restore stability and prevent further movement.
What should property owners consider before starting foundation repair? It's important to assess the extent of damage and choose solutions suited to the specific foundation type and condition.
